The Doctors' Support Network

Overview

As doctors they are used to supporting patients’ health and well being, but they often neglect their own. Doctors have among the highest rate of mental health problems of any profession, but often feel isolated and unsupported.

The Doctors’ Support Network aims to provide support, reduce stigma, and campaign for better services for doctors with a range of mental health problems.  The Doctors’ Support Network (DSN) is a fully confidential, friendly self-help group for doctors with mental health concerns.  These concerns include stress, burnout, anxiety, depression, bipolar disorder, psychoses and eating disorders. The group believes that contact with and support from other doctors can help recovery.

DSN believes that contact with and support from other medics can help recovery.  All DSN members have either themselves been troubled at some stage in their lives or support the aims of the organisation.

DSN is currently the only independent body representing doctors with non substance use related, mental health conditions in the UK.  ​
